Over the past 29 years, there have been 48 property sales recorded in the N18 2TJ postcode area. The highest sale price reached £399,995, while the most recent sale was for a terraced maisonette sold in April 2024 for £300,000.
The estimated average property value in N18 2TJ currently stands at £285,529, which is approximately 67.4% lower than the city average - making it a relatively affordable option for buyers.
In terms of size, the average price per square metre is approximately £4,043.
Property prices in N18 2TJ have risen by 0.6% over the past year , with a total increase of 11.3% over the past five years, and a long-term rise of 38.3% over the past decade.
The most common type of property sold in the area is flat, making up around 88% of transactions , followed by terraced.
